Campo di Giove

Overview

Campo di Giove stands perched in a strategically important position, which has always made it, since the time of the Roman Empire, a place of passage and rest.

However, the Middle Ages was the most flourishing period, which has left its traces in the town planning and in the still well-preserved architecture of the historic centre.

Set in the Majella National Park, it is, however, nature that is the real protagonist of the village and its territory: its landscape, rich in woods, paths and streams, is perfect for summer excursions, on foot, on horseback or by mountain bike, while in winter the area is the ideal destination for those who love skiing.

A village of history and nature, it will enchant every visitor with its authentic and genuine welcome.
